La Garnatxa Fosca del Priorat DOQ 2022 750ml
Priorat and old vines usually mean a serious price tag. This one breaks the rule. La Garnatxa Fosca is part of Raúl Acha's Proyecto Garnachas de España — a mission to preserve and celebrate Spain's ancient Garnacha vines — and the fruit here comes from 60-year-old vines grown on Priorat's famous llicorella, the dark, slate-rich soils that give the region its unmistakable mineral signature. The result is a wine of genuine complexity: dark red fruit, iron-laced minerality, and a structure that feels far more serious than the price suggests. Rich and full-bodied, yet balanced with elegance and length. This is Priorat doing exactly what it does best, at a price that makes it an easy yes.

Celler Barbara Fores El Templari Terra Alta Catalonia 2021 750ml
Winemaker Description
Celler Bàrbara Forés is a woman owned and operated winery located in the Terra Alta region of Catalonia, Spain. It was founded on the principles of agroecology and is known for its commitment to producing high-quality wines while respecting the environment. Uniting the efforts of three women, the winery's philosophy is rooted in sustainable viticulture and the unique terroir of the Terra Alta The wine is made with Morenillo from a single estate that has partly sandy soil but mostly a loamy texture. When the grapes have been manually harvested, they ferment in contact with the skins. Maceration lasts 21 days. After pressing, fermentation continues in stainless steel tanks, at a controlled temperature.
The wine is then aged for 9 months in clay amphoras.With the name Bàrbara Forés, the marriage of Carmen Ferrer and Manuel Sanmartín wanted to pay tribute to their great-grandmother Bárbara Forés, who was born in Gandesa on February 7, 1828. Bárbara Forés, the daughter of a wine merchant (Rafael Forés) and an agricultural owner (Maria Figueras), was a person of great character and had a decisive influence on her son Rafael.
Rafael Ferrer Forés, a pharmacist and illustrious winegrower, constructed the cellar of the manor house where he began bottling wine at the end of the 19th century. Bárbara Forés, therefore, represents respect and tradition in the production of wines, passed down from generation to generation for more than a hundred years in their house.
Perucchi Vermouth Blanco Gran Reserva Spain NV 1.0L
Perucchi Vermouth Blanco Gran Reserva — Spain NV
Vermouth Perucchi holds a singular distinction: it is the first Spanish vermouth, created in 1876 by Don Augustus Perucchi in Catalonia. Nearly 150 years later, the recipe remains unchanged — a secret combination of more than 50 herbs, plants, and roots macerated with carefully selected wines and mistelas from Alt Empordà, Valencia, and La Mancha. What makes Perucchi truly extraordinary is its solera system: many of the aging vessels are the same century-old deposits Don Augustus started with, meaning every bottle contains a small percentage of vermouth more than 150 years old. All organic, no preservatives, no antioxidants.
Straw-yellow with greenish tones from the herbaceous botanicals. The nose is delicate and exquisite — a multitude of floral aromas woven through with the complexity of 50+ botanicals. On the palate, it is balanced and slightly sweet, soft and naturally refreshing. The finish is long and intense, with an original, layered combination of aromas and flavors that converge into something genuinely unique.

Encomienda de Cervera Vulcanus Sauvignon Blanc/Verdejo Campo de Calatrava 2025 750ml
Encomienda de Cervera Vulcanus Sauvignon Blanc/Verdejo — Campo de Calatrava 2025
Encomienda de Cervera is one of Spain’s most singular estate wineries — a historic property with documented vineyard records dating to 1741, situated in the Campo de Calatrava, a volcanic appellation in Castilla-La Mancha that remains one of the country’s best-kept secrets. The estate’s vineyards grow on volcanic soils at 750–850 meters of altitude, cooled by mountain microclimates with cold nights that preserve natural acidity and generate exceptional aromatic complexity. Vulcanus — named for the volcanic terroir that defines it — is a blend of Sauvignon Blanc and Verdejo, harvested selectively during the coolest hours of the day at optimal ripeness. Certified organic, the wine is fermented in restored 1927 concrete tanks that impart a distinctive creaminess through malolactic fermentation. This is Spanish white wine from a place unlike any other.
The color is a bright straw yellow. The nose is floral, fresh, and expressive: white flowers, white peach, currant, citrus, and aromatic herbs, with the stony, mineral undercurrent of volcanic soil. On the palate, it is mineral, elegant, and complex — refreshing acidity, a round and creamy mid-palate from concrete tank fermentation, and a long, clean, and satisfying finish. AT Roca Rosat Reserva Brut Nature Corpinnat 2023 750ml
Expert Reviews - Vintage 2023
Vinous 92 Points | The 2023 Brut Nature Reserva blends Macabeo and Xarel·lo from Penedès and was aged 2 years on lees. Citrus, lime, soft herbs and a nutty note define the nose. Dry and vibrant, it has fine, well-integrated bubbles, a touch of malic grip and a saline finish.
Winemaker Description
The grapes are pressed directly cold and without de-stemming.
Base wine aged for 7 months in stainless steel tanks and 500L French oak barrels.
Second fermentation is carried out with concentrated must from our own vineyards and minimum aging of 20 months on lees in the bottle.
Manual riddling on pupitres and disgorging without freezing. Zero dosage.
Memo Summary Notes
The AT Roca Rosat Reserva Brut Nature 2023 is a high-quality sparkling rosé from the Corpinnat collective in the Penedès region of Spain. Crafted by Agustí Torelló Roca, this wine is a standout for those who appreciate precision, organic viticulture, and a bone-dry finish.
You might notice it isn't labeled as "Cava." AT Roca is part of Corpinnat, an elite group of producers who broke away from the Cava DO to maintain stricter quality standards, including 100% organic grapes, hand-harvesting, and vinification entirely on the estate.
Pairing: Its high acidity and bone-dry profile make it incredible with sushi, oily fish (like salmon), or light Mediterranean rice dishes. It’s also sharp enough to cut through fried appetizers or salty cured meats.
Finca Valpiedra Cantos de Valpiedra Rioja 2020 750ml
Finca Valpiedra is one of Rioja's most distinctive single-estate wineries, situated on a meander of the Ebro River in the Cenicero area of Rioja Alta. The estate takes its name from the pebble stones and limestone that define its soils — valpiedra meaning "valley of stones" — and it is these soils that give the wines their signature freshness, minerality, and cool-climate precision.
The Finca Valpiedra Cantos de Valpiedra Rioja 2020 750ml is 100% Tempranillo sourced from a single vineyard on the Ebro riverbank, harvested in mid-September and fermented in stainless steel with a 16-day maceration before aging 12 months in French and American oak. Intense purple with violet glints, it opens with black fruit, ripe sloe, and minerality, layered with vanilla, spice, and tobacco from the barrel. On the palate it is oily, rich, and intense with great finesse — velvety, fruit-driven, and juicy, with a long, cool, mineral finish and the characteristic Valpiedra freshness. Drink now through 2030.

Lopez de Heredia Vina Tondonia Rioja Reserva Blanco 2014 750ML
There is nothing quite like a Viña Tondonia Blanco Reserva. Bright golden, almost fluorescent in the glass, it opens with a complex, layered nose of toast, smoke, mushroom, earth, pollen, and herbal tea — aromas drawn from years spent deep in López de Heredia's ancient underground caves. On the palate it is medium-bodied yet mouth-filling, with pungent, ethereal flavors, searing acidity, and a long, dry finish that ends with a distinctly salty, umami quality. Still young. Built to age effortlessly for decades.
Blend: ~90% Viura / 10% Malvasía Riojana (avg. vine age: 63 years)
Appellation: Rioja Alta, Spain
Vintage: 2014 — bottled December 2022
Aging: Fermented in ancient oak vats with indigenous yeasts; 6+ years in neutral American oak in underground caves
ABV: 12.5% | pH 3.3 | Acidity 6.6 g/L
Format: 750ml
Founded in 1877, Bodegas López de Heredia is one of the last truly traditional Rioja producers — a family estate that has never compromised its methods. Their wines are aged longer than almost any other producer in Spain, and the caves beneath the winery shape every bottle in ways no modern cellar can replicate. Viña Tondonia Blanco Reserva stands apart in the world of white wine: it mimics the complexity of aged Sherry and white Burgundy while remaining unmistakably, defiantly Rioja.

Luis Perez El Muelle de Olaso Blanco Vino de Pasto de Cadiz 2025 750ml
Luis Perez El Muelle de Olaso Blanco VdT Cadiz 2023 750ml
Willy Pérez is one of the most exciting winemakers working in the Sherry region today — and El Muelle de Olaso is the wine that proves it. Made from 100% Palomino Fino sourced from 40- to 50-year-old vines on the legendary albariza marl soils of Macharnudo and Carrascal, this is a Vino de Pasto in the old tradition: a dry, still table wine from Jerez that has nothing to do with Sherry and everything to do with terroir. Fermented mostly in stainless steel with a touch of bota aging and brief contact with flor, El Muelle is a wine of extraordinary finesse and minerality.
The 2023 vintage is a year of nuance and detail — less concentrated than 2022 but more balanced, with a fine thread of tension running through the palate and a long, clean, and deeply satisfying finish. This is Palomino as it was always meant to taste.

Marques de Murrieta Capellania Rioja Blanco Gran Reserva 2018 750ml
Expert Reviews - Vintage 2018
96 Points James Suckling | Mineral, macadamia, pine nuts, white sesame and white fruit with a touch of spice. A bright and linear Capellania that shows excellent tension, freshness and complexity. Long and appetizing finish. More taut and gastronomic now. 100% viura. Drink now or hold.
95 Points Tim Atkin | The cooler 2018 vintage was ideally suited to the production of high-quality whites like this pure Viura from a six-hectare plateau at 485 metres within the extensive Castillo Ygay estate. Modern, perfumed and poised, it has finely integrated French oak, fennel, thatch and beeswax aromas, herbal complexity and a nutty, fragrant, citrus zest palate. 2025-40
94 Points Wine Advocate | To catch up with the current vintages that I shall review every 12 months from now on, I tasted two vintages of some of the wines, including the whites. The 2018 Capellanía is 100% Viura from the plot that names the wine. The vineyard is six hectares planted in 1945 at 485 meters altitude, the highest in the estate. It fermented in concrete, the first vintage to do so, as it was fermented in stainless steel until then, and matured in second-use French oak barrels for 22 months. It spent a further seven months in concrete, a long élevage, with the idea to produce a structured white with aging potential, while keeping the varietal character. The wine is subtle and elegant, following the path of all the wines in the portfolio here, still marked by the élevage in oak, spicy and smoky. The palate is balanced, with a nice combination of fruit and oak, with a soft texture, clean, focused and tasty. It has 14% alcohol, a pH of 3.1 and 6.10 grams of acidity. 21,836 bottled and 688 magnums produced. It was bottled in July 2022. This is now released with the Gran Reserva back label.

Gramona Imperial 2018 Corpinnat 750ml
Gramona Imperial — Corpinnat, Catalonia 2018
Gramona is the crown jewel of Corpinnat — the prestigious breakaway appellation of the Penèdes committed to the highest standards of traditional-method sparkling wine production in Spain. Founded in 1881 and farming biodynamically for decades, Gramona produces wines of extraordinary depth, precision, and longevity that stand comfortably alongside the finest Champagnes in the world. The Imperial is Gramona's flagship expression: a vintage-dated Brut aged on the lees for a minimum of five years, crafted from a blend of the great indigenous Catalan varieties led by Xarel·lo. The 2018 vintage is particularly notable — a cooler, wetter year that produced a wine of exceptional freshness and fine-boned structure, with the kind of calibrated acidity that will reward further cellaring.
The bouquet is elegant and complex after 60 months on the lees: lime and lemon pie lead, complemented by a delicate array of fine herbs, brioche, and a subtle autolytic creaminess. On the palate, it is dry and creamy with an ethereal, flowing texture enlivened by calibrated acidity. Refreshing and joyful, with a long, mineral-driven finish — this is sparkling wine of genuine distinction.

Bodegas Valduero Tierra Alta en 2 Cotas Reserva 2018 Ribera del Duero 750ml
Tempranillo (Tinto Fino) | Ribera del Duero / Spain
Vintage: 2018 | Size: 750ml | Reserva · 90+ Rated
Bodegas Valduero is one of Ribera del Duero’s founding estates, established in 1984 by Gregorio García Álvarez in the small Burgos town of Gumiel del Mercado — making it one of the very first wineries in the appellation. Today, alongside his daughters Yolanda and Carolina, the family cultivates 200 hectares of Tempranillo at the foot of a mountain, aging their wines in an authentic cave over 30 metres deep that houses more than 4,000 oak barrels and a million bottles.
The Tierra Alta en 2 Cotas Reserva is their most terroir-driven expression: sourced from 50-year-old bush-trained vines planted at 830 metres altitude on clay-calcareous soils, with production naturally limited to 3,500 kg/ha. Harvested by hand into 14kg boxes, fermented in stainless steel, then aged 30 months in oak barrels of three different origins, followed by 18 months of bottle aging before release. The 2018 is classic and expressive — dark fruit, cedar, warm spice, and a subtle earthiness from the high-altitude soils. Fine and elegant on the palate, with well-balanced fruit and oak, firm but refined tannins, and a long, complex finish that speaks clearly of its terroir.

Bodegas Sonsierra Rioja Alta Crianza 2020 750ml
Winemaker Description
Whether it’s a cozy dinner or a gathering with friends, Sonsierra Crianza is the perfect companion. Aged for 12 months in oak barrels, it offers a balanced blend of ripe fruits, vanilla, and cocoa. Ideal with meats, legumes, or semi-cured cheeses. A wine that’s always a great choice!
The Sonsierra Crianza is a classic expression of 100% Tempranillo, made from carefully selected grapes hand-harvested from the slopes of the Sierra Cantabria in the heart of Rioja Alta. These vineyards benefit from ideal conditions that ensure the production of high-quality grapes, creating a wine that balances tradition with a modern winemaking approach.
The winemaking process starts with a cold maceration of 24 hours, followed by an 8-day fermentation in stainless steel tanks at a controlled temperature to extract the best fruity aromas. After fermentation, the wine undergoes 12 months of aging in oak barrels (70% American oak and 30% French oak), where it gains its characteristic complexity and balance. Finally, the wine rests for a minimum of 3 months in the bottle, allowing its flavors to mature and harmonize.
With a bright ruby-red color, the Sonsierra Crianza opens with a complex bouquet of ripe red fruits, combined with hints of vanilla, cocoa, and toasted coffee from its time in the barrel. On the palate, it is smooth and balanced, with well-integrated tannins and a long, lingering finish that evokes flavors of ripe fruit and vanilla.

Pares Balta Rosa Cusine Rose Cava Reserva Organic 2019 750ml
Subtle pink with salmon-coloured profiles.
Very fine bubbles that explode in delicate and complex notes of candied fruit and nuts.
The entry on the palate is energetic, creamy, with well-integrated carbon dioxide and hints of ripe and candied fruit that ends with splendid sensations of great structure.
“It lives in a world where quality fruit is with it, and happiness, and joy. A spectacular sparkling rosé. Perhaps the best rosé in Spain.”
Juan Fernández-Cuesta, Journalist
Varieties
Rosa Cusiné is made from Grenache planted at altitude and grown organically and biodynamically in our vineyards in the Penedès.
Winemaking
Harvested by hand and in small boxes to avoid oxidation of the must. After arrival at the winery the grapes are gently pressed. Fermentation in stainless steel vats at 16°C for 16 days. After fermentation, contact with the fine lees is maintained for 3 months with daily bâtonnage.
It is not aged in barrels and undergoes a second fermentation in the bottle according to the traditional method, with a minimum ageing period of 48 months.
Sparkling wine suitable for vegans.
Wine made with biodynamic grapes and minimal intervention in the cellar.
Terroir Historic Priorat Blanc 2022 750ml
Expert Review - Vintage 2022
Luis Gutierez of The Wine Advocate writes 92 Points | The white 2022 Terroir Històric Blanc is the regional wine that blends grapes from nine different villages, 75% Garnacha Blanca and 25% Macabeo from different soils, slate, clay, granite and alluvial. The bunches fermented for three to five days in stainless steel, and the wine matured in stainless steel for six months. It has 13% alcohol and mellow acidity, 4.5 grams. It has a spectacular nose that is very expressive, aromatic, clean and open with pungent notes of pollen and beeswax. It's juicy, round and clean with persistent and pungent flavors, not very high in acidity, eminently Mediterranean. Really impressive.
